2.5. 在安装 Fuse Online 前编辑默认自定义资源文件
要安装默认的 Fuse Online 环境,您不需要编辑默认的自定义资源文件。请参阅在 OCP 4.x 上安装 Fuse Online,或在 OCP 3.11 上安装 Fuse Online。
要安装自定义 Fuse 在线环境,您必须在安装 Fuse Online 前编辑 default-cr.yml
文件。此文件位于 Fuse Online 下载软件包中。有些自定义资源设置只能在 Fuse Online 安装前指定。请参阅安装前,请参阅 编辑默认自定义资源时。
您可以在 Fuse Online 安装之前或之后指定其他自定义资源设置。请参阅配置 Fuse Online 的自定义资源属性的描述。
Fuse Online 安装过程使用您在 default-cr.yml
文件中指定的设置来创建 syndesis
自定义资源。syndesis
自定义资源设置决定了安装的 Fuse 在线环境的配置。
先决条件
- 您计划在 OCP 现场安装并运行 Fuse Online。
-
已安装
oc
客户端工具,它连接到您计划安装 Fuse Online 的 OCP 集群 - 具有集群管理权限的用户为您提供了在集群中具有访问权限的任何项目中安装 Fuse Online 的权限。
流程
如果您还没有下载包含 Fuse Online 安装脚本的软件包:
现在从以下位置下载它:
https://github.com/syndesisio/fuse-online-install/releases/tag/1.11
-
在文件系统的便捷位置解包下载的存档。
fuse-online-install-1.11
目录包含用于安装 Fuse Online 的脚本和支持文件。
使用有权限安装 Fuse Online 的帐户登录 OpenShift。例如:
oc login -u developer -p developer
-
在编辑器中打开
fuse-online-install-1.11/default-cr.yml
文件。 -
编辑
default-cr.yml
文件,以便启用功能并设置您想要的参数。要确定您需要指定的内容,请参阅配置 Fuse Online 的自定义资源属性的描述。 -
保存
default-cr.yml
文件。
结果
default-cr.yml
文件包含新 Fuse 在线安装的配置规格。
后续步骤
如果您编辑了 default-cr.yml
文件来指定外部数据库,请在安装 Fuse Online 前创建 secret 来使用外部数据库安装 Fuse Online 中的说明。否则,您可以按照在 OCP 3.11 上安装 Fuse Online 中的说明进行操作。